由于以下错误,带有spring-boot-devtools依赖项的Spring应用程序没有启动:
An exception occured while running.
null: InvocationTargetException:
org/springframework/boot/logging/DeferredLog:
org.springframework.boot.logging.DeferredLog我看到在包org.springframework.boot: spring-boot-devtools:1.3.0.M5中没有类DeferredLog,但是在下面的Github存储库中
https://github.com/spring-projects/spring-boot
它已经存在了。
怎么啦?如何修复此错误?
发布于 2015-09-07 07:10:48
我最好的猜测是,您正在尝试在SpringBoot1.2中使用devtools。显然你不能这么做。
如果要使用M5,请将项目升级为使用Spring 1.3.0.M5。您可以通过升级父版本或更改spring-boot-dependencies版本(如果使用Maven)来实现这一点。
有关依赖关系管理在文件中的更多信息
发布于 2015-09-07 06:54:41
spring devtools:1.3.0.M5必需的spring-启动1.3.0只需在pom.xml和mvn干净包上更改
<parent>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-parent</artifactId>
<version>1.3.0.BUILD-SNAPSHOT</version>
</parent>https://stackoverflow.com/questions/32428374
复制相似问题